R.
Non
auferétur / sceptrum de Iuda, et dux de fémore eius, † donec véniat qui mitténdus
est: * Et ipse erit exspectátio géntium.
V. Pulchrióres
sunt óculi eius vino, † et dentes eius lacte candidióres.
R.
Et ipse
erit exspectátio géntium.
|
R.
The
sceptre shall not depart from Judah, nor the lawgiver from his loins, until
he that shall be sent cometh. * And unto him shall the longing of the
Gentiles be.
V.
His eyes
shall be bright with wine, and his teeth white with milk.
R.
And unto
him shall the desire of the Gentiles be.
